Automate your Printful integrations

Printful is a print-on-demand and dropshipping platform for creators and online sellers. You add your own designs to hundreds of products — apparel, accessories, and home goods — and Printful prints, packs, and ships each order to your customers around the world. There's no inventory to hold and no minimum order, so you can launch a custom merch brand and only pay when something sells. Visit [printful.com](https://www.printful.com).

7 triggers, queries, and actions

New order created

Polling trigger
Polling Applets run after IFTTT reaches out to the trigger service and finds a new trigger event. These trigger checks occur every 5 minutes for Pro and Pro+ users, and every hour for Free users.
This trigger fires when a new order is received in your Printful store.

Order shipped

Polling trigger
Polling Applets run after IFTTT reaches out to the trigger service and finds a new trigger event. These trigger checks occur every 5 minutes for Pro and Pro+ users, and every hour for Free users.
This trigger fires when a package for one of your orders ships, with its carrier and tracking information.

Order canceled

Polling trigger
Polling Applets run after IFTTT reaches out to the trigger service and finds a new trigger event. These trigger checks occur every 5 minutes for Pro and Pro+ users, and every hour for Free users.
This trigger fires when one of your orders is canceled.

Order put on hold

Polling trigger
Polling Applets run after IFTTT reaches out to the trigger service and finds a new trigger event. These trigger checks occur every 5 minutes for Pro and Pro+ users, and every hour for Free users.
This trigger fires when one of your orders is placed on hold and needs your attention.

Order failed

Polling trigger
Polling Applets run after IFTTT reaches out to the trigger service and finds a new trigger event. These trigger checks occur every 5 minutes for Pro and Pro+ users, and every hour for Free users.
This trigger fires when one of your orders fails to process.

Look up an order

Pro plus icon
Query
A query lets your Applet retrieve extra data that isn't included in the trigger, so that your automation can include more complete or useful information.
This query returns the current status and details of a Printful order by its order ID or external order number.

Create an order

Action
An action is the task your Applet carries out after the trigger occurs. It defines what happens as the result of your automation and completes the workflow.
This action will create a new order (as an unconfirmed draft for your review) in your Printful store.
